Cross River Police Dismiss Inspector Who Killed One, Injured Two Others

By Ike Uchechukwu The Cross River State Police Command says it has dismissed a mentally challenged police officer, Effiong Bassey, an Inspector of police, who recently shot indiscriminately, killing one person and injuring two others in Calabar, the state capital. Speaking to journalists, the state Police Public Relations Officer, Irene Ugbo, said: “The police officer…

Police To Raid Drinking Joints Without Liquor License In Cross River State

The Cross River State Police Command wishes to inform the general public and business operators that the police command will be embarking on a raid of all drinking joints across the state. This initiative aims to ensure compliance with the state’s liquor licensing laws and to curb illegal activities associated with unlicensed establishments. The Commissioner…
